WebFeb 1, 2004 · It can be seen that, for a threshold value t of 0.1 m, when discontinuity frequency λ increases from 1 to 8 m −1 (i.e., the mean discontinuity spacing s decreases from 1 to 0.125 m), RQD only decreases from 99.5% to 80.9%, which is a range of only 23%.
